This activity presents helpful information about how big to make the holes on your feeder to keep out insects but still allow hummingbird bills. how can homework help studentsWebSmall seeds, such as millet, attract mostly house sparrows, dunnocks, finches, reed buntings and collared doves, while flaked maize is taken readily by blackbirds. Tits and greenfinches favour peanuts and sunflower seeds. Mixes that contain chunks or whole nuts are suitable for winter feeding only. Pinhead oatmeal is excellent for many birds. how can homework lead to cheating
